For decades, there have been many developments found in the field of design techniques or
strategies of digital to analog converter (DAC) to meet desired performance requirements of their endless
applications among them few are wireless sensor networks (WSNs), radio communication , IoT applications and
so on. Based on the literature review this paper exploits a brief summary of different DAC architecture, design
strategies and techniques, and DAC modelling considering low power consumption, high performance and
optimum area. These design methodology can be categorized into different classifications depending on
optimum architecture and performance.
